3.75stars—ALLURING ABYSS is the fourth and final instalment in KE Osborn’s contemporary adult ROYAL B*STARDS: TAMPA FL erotic, MC romance series-a part of the multi-authored RBMC series. This is former US Special Forces soldier/MC member Rafe ‘Ominous’ Novak, and bar tender/waitress Scarlett’s story line. ALLURING ABYSS can be read as a stand alone without any difficulty. Any important information from the previous storylines is revealed where necessary.
Told from three first person perspectives (Ominous, Scarlett, Charli) ALLURING ABYSS focuses on healing and acceptance, and the building romance and relationship between former US Special Forces soldier Rafe ‘Ominous’ Novak, and Scarlett. Approximately six years earlier, while on assignment in Kandahar, Rafe Novak, and humanitarian aid worker Charli McEvoy were the only two survivors of a nighttime attack, an attack that took the life of Rafe’s best friends and Charli’s husband Jed McEvoy. Fast forward to present day wherein Rafe Novak aka Ominous, now a member of the RBMC: Tampa FL MC struggles to move on from the past. Nightmares and PTSD threaten Ominous’s tenuous hold on his sanity and the woman that tugs at his heart but an attack against Scarlett finds Ominous defending the woman with whom he will fall in love, an attack that sends our hero behind bars for the next ninety days but all is not well as Ominous begins to suspect he was the target of the attack, and pushes our heroine out of his life. What ensues is the building romance and relationship between Ominous and Scarlett, and the fall-out as the past refuses to stay buried and gone.
Rafe Novak’s demons run dangerous and deep, buried beneath the facade of a competent and confident MC member. His attraction to, and need for Scarlett is tempered by his nightly terrors and a past that refuses to let go, a past that is determined to destroy our story line hero. Scarlett and Rafe have danced around one another, their attraction visceral and intense but threats against Rafe have become personal, bringing with them the grief and loss of what was.
The relationship between Scarlett and Rafe is one of immediate attraction but Rafe struggles with the memories and nightmares of death and war, nightmares that begin threaten the life of the woman he loves. The $ex scenes are intimate and passionate .
There is a large ensemble cast of colorful and energetic secondary and supporting characters including Charli McEvoy and her daughter Oaklyn; the members of the RBMC Tampa MC including Nycto and Eva, Void and Toxin, Dash and Shadow, as well as a ghost from the past.
ALLURING ABYSS is a story of love and loss, nightmares and war, betrayal and vengeance, obsession and guilt, love and acceptance. The premise is heart breaking and emotional; the romance is seductive and hot; the characters are broken but struggling to heal.
